Output 1d64891ab882da55456573563dd3180f6119600a25bd39afa46a6cb70df02f34:1

value
4313021109
script pubkey
OP_HASH160 OP_PUSHBYTES_20 c439c89cbc65cfb0181eeffa03d61deb1f7f0dcf OP_EQUAL
address
3KaZb28cLEUHorJ9LEXa7ocW9SoxVjq1E9
transaction
1d64891ab882da55456573563dd3180f6119600a25bd39afa46a6cb70df02f34
confirmations
386164
spent
true